By: Staples S.B. No. 1740
A BILL TO BE ENTITLED
AN ACT
relating to construction activities allowed while an application is
pending with the Texas Commission on Environmental Quality.
B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S:
SECTION 1. Subchapter A, Chapter 382, Health and Safety
Code, is amended by adding Section 382.004 to read as follows:
Sec. 382.004. CONSTRUCTION WHILE PERMIT APPLICATION
PENDING. (a) Notwithstanding Sec. 385.0518, a person who submits
an application for a permit to modify an existing facility under
this subtitle may, at the person's own risk, begin construction
related to the application after the application is submitted and
before the commission has issued the permit.
(b) The commission may not consider construction begun
under this section in determining whether to grant the permit
modification sought in the application.
SECTION 2. Section 382.004, Health and Safety Code, as
added by this Act, apply only to an application for a permit issued
by the Texas Commission on Environmental Quality that is submitted
to the commission on or after the effective date of this Act. An
application submitted before the effective date of this Act is
governed by the law in effect on the date the application was
submitted, and that law is continued in effect for that purpose.
SECTION 3. This Act takes effect September 1, 2005.
